2Phytochemical profile and pharmacological activity of Aegle marmelos Linn显示文摘Aegle marmelos Linn.(Rutaceae), commonly known as ‘‘bael' in Nepal and India, is a valuable medicinal plant and is considered sacred by the Hindus. It is used to cure several diseases in the Indian traditional medicine system of Ayurveda and has had similar uses among many ethnic communities residing in Indian subcontinent for over 5000 years. Its leaves, bark, stem, fruits and seeds have been used for various medicinal purposes. Bael fruits are especially effective in the treatment of chronic diarrhea, dysentery and peptic ulcers, while they are also useful as a laxative and cure for respiratory infections. Scientific studies have validated many of the ethnomedicinal uses of A. marmelos, which include antibacterial,antiviral, antidiarrheal, gastroprotective, anti-ulcerative colitis, hepatoprotective, antidiabetic, cardioprotective and radioprotective effects. Recently, this plant has also received attention as an anticancer agent for the treatment of various types of cancers. 3Recycling of isabgol(Plantago ovata Forsk.)straw biomass and mineral powder with bio-inoculants as an effective soil amendment for isabgol cultivation显示文摘Efficient utilization of isabgol(Plantgo ovata Forsk.)straw biomass through preparation of bio-active organic fertilizer in a natural composting process has not been studied.In this study,phosphate rock and silicate mineral(mica)powder were used as natural sources of phosphorus(P)and potassium(K),respectively.Cow dung slurry as a natural decomposer was mixed with the straw biomass at a 10:1(weight/weight)ratio along with mineral powder.Then,nutrient-mobilizing bio-inoculants were used in the composting process after attaining thermal stabilization.The agronomic effectiveness of the resulting bio-active compost(BAC)as a bio-organic fertilizer was compared with that of conventional organics(farmyard manure and vermicompost)and chemical fertilizer(CF)by growing isabgol under field conditions.Composting with the natural sources of P and K along with the bio-inoculants increased the total nitrogen(13.6 g kg^(-1)),P(38.7 g kg^(-1)),and K(31.2 g kg^(-1))contents in the final product(i.e.,BAC)compared with composting without the mineral powder and bio-inoculants.Application of BAC remarkably improved the seed yield(2.5%)and husk quality of isabgol in comparison with conventional organics and CF.Compared with CF,BAC significantly boosted the economic yield of isabgol by improving the husk recovery(2.5%)and mucilage yield(4.12%).Furthermore,BAC significantly improved the soil quality by increasing organic carbon(C),available nutrients,and microbial biomass C contents,as well as enzyme activity.The positive correlation between soil and plant parameters also highlighted the benefits of BAC for isabgol production through soil quality improvement.Therefore,it can be considered as a zero-waste technology,whereby a large quantity of straw biomass generated from isabgol cultivation,which contains essential nutrients,can be recycled back to the soil.Furthermore,BAC can be effectively used as a bio-active organic fertilizer,particularly in systems where chemical inputs are restricted,such as organic agriculture.Biraj Bandhu BASAK Ajoy SAHA 2022Pedosphere2022,32,5:1

7Transformation and risk assessment of the East Kolkata Wetlands (India)using fuzzy MCDM method and geospatial technology显示文摘The East Kolkata Wetlands (EKW) is located on the eastern periphery of the city of Kolkata and extends up to theBidyadhari-Matla River confluence. It is a Ramsar Site and acts as an absorber basin for a large number of con-taminants drained from Kolkata. Agricultural lands, sewage-fed fisheries, garbage dumping fields, horticulture,and built-up areas are included in this protected area, that covers approximately 125 km2. It reveals that climatechange reduces the variety of wetland ecosystem services and increases socio-economic vulnerability and eco-nomic stress. The human encroachment, reclamation of land for agriculture, aquaculture, and urban expansion inand around Kolkata has recently adversely threatened the EKW. The remotely sensed data, socio-economic data,and responses of inhabitants have been used to analyse the EKW’s risk and vulnerability. We employed geospatialanalysis by using the Multi-Criteria Decision Making (MCDM) method using nine risk factors. An in-depth analysisof the EKW using geospatial techniques and the Fuzzy Analytic Hierarchy Process (FAHP) helped to understandthe EKW transformations through vulnerability and risk analysis. The results show that the transformation of thewetland to aquaculture, eutrophication and pollution, road proximity, waste dumping, population density, andgrowth are the main factors for the deteriorating health, quality, and environment of the EKW. 9混流式水轮机泥沙磨蚀经验模型显示文摘通过水轮机部件的泥沙颗粒会磨蚀水轮机的过流表面。基础材质的逐渐磨损不仅改变了水轮机转轮的外形,也削弱了其结构特性。一个主要的影响是使水轮机效率逐渐降低。在探索经验关系式估计水轮机泥沙磨蚀的影响方面,研究人员已经开展了相关工作。本文针对混流式水轮机定义了一种恰当的磨蚀模型。为了估计转轮磨损率和水轮机连续效率下降,选择了两个标准的磨蚀模型。为估算混流式水轮机转轮的泥沙磨损量提出了改进的经验关系式,并将该改进关系式的计算结果与现场试验测量结果进行了对比。研究发现通过分析现场的泥沙数据能够预测由于磨蚀引起的混流式转轮破坏。改进的磨蚀模型的计算结果与先前的研究结果以及试验测量结果一致。所提出简单磨蚀模型有助于在特定现场条件下恰当地规划混流式水轮机转轮的设计、运行和维护策略。Biraj Singh Thapa 2012国外大电机2012,,3:0
